A little sail repair

Our jib (the front sail) had a couple of small holes in it when we bought the boat.  Don't know where they came from.  We had put some sail repair tape on both sides before we headed to the Bahamas.  This held well and kept the holes from enlarging, but we wanted a more permanent repair.

 I know, it's all white, but you can see the patch and the holes.




We dropped the sail a bit and I used the sewing machine as best I could to stitch the patch in place.




 But I was not able to sew around the corners because the sail is just so large and stiff. 

So, we got out the awl.


Between the sewing machine and the awl, we got the patch sewn nicely! 



The sail is not terribly pretty but it's in good physical shape.  Should last a few more seasons in the tropics!!!
